Nim Li Punit Archaeological Reserve

Ancient Wonders at Nim Li Punit

Explore Nim Li Punit Archaeological Reserve, a historical site rich in Mayan culture. Enjoy wildlife photography and guided tours amidst ancient stelae and vibrant flora. Located 25 miles north of Punta Gorda, it's accessible year-round but best visited in the dry season.

Lubaantun

Ancient Wonders of Lubaantun

Explore the archaeological site of Lubaantun in Belize's Toledo District. Discover unique stone building techniques without mortar. Engage in jungle hiking and cultural visits in nearby villages. Accessible by a drive and best visited during the dry season.

Sarstoon River

Picturesque Adventure at Sarstoon River

Explore the Sarstoon River in southern Belize. Perfect for kayaking and birdwatching, this remote area offers cultural insights and a chance to see manatees. Best visited in the dry season, it provides solitude year-round with wildlife and lush scenery.

Livingston

Livingston: Gateway to Culture and Nature

Explore Livingston, accessible only by boat, where you'll encounter the vibrant Garifuna culture. Enjoy boat tours on the Rio Dulce, swim in the Seven Altars waterfalls, and relax at Playa Blanca. Best visited from November to April.

Essential Travel Tips

1

Arrange guided tours for hiking and cultural sites to navigate remote areas safely.

2

Best visited in the dry season (Feb-May) to avoid heavy rains and easier access.

3

Local indigenous communities offer authentic cultural experiences and homestays.

4

Mosquito repellent is essential due to tropical environment.

5

Punta Gorda is the ideal hub with accommodations and transportation options.

6

Respect protected areas and follow park regulations to preserve biodiversity.
